Transaction f82104635aee5fd9a03825367f79767ee1aadf9c792871bd1b7c5c30e5f521e6
1 Input
1 Output
-
f82104635aee5fd9a03825367f79767ee1aadf9c792871bd1b7c5c30e5f521e6:0
- value
- 2686951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d962a967c71f15b800212e1b1b0aedcddecba573 OP_EQUAL
- address
- 3MWSkJs6n8Kh4otfXRjzgSUppeM8yYXEJA